Inland Southern California stands as one of the most diverse and rapidly growing regions in the United States. With a rich mix of cultures, ethnicities, and socioeconomic backgrounds, it also faces significant health disparities. From disproportionate rates of chronic diseases like diabetes and hypertension to barriers in accessing essential care, marginalized communities in the region continue to suffer the consequences of a health care system that often leaves them behind. Tackling these disparities requires a multifaceted, collaborative approach to health care change and transformation, rooted in community engagement, policy change, and health care innovation.
